What is Most Likely to Succeed (Girls Most Likely to..., #1) about?
Ten years after being voted Most Likely to Succeed, Kelsey Moore is still living in her hometown, still working in her familyвЂTMs flower shop, and too embarrassed to attend her high school reunion. Only the chance to reconnect with her study buddy—and secret crush—Nathan Barrow tempts her to go. Nathan isnвЂTMt sure why he came back for the reunion after spending the past decade working abroad. But when he runs into his former lab partner, Kelsey, heвЂTMs sure glad he did. The chemistry between them is as potent as ever, and when she offers him a weekend of wild, no-strings-attached sex, Nathan knows heвЂTMd be a fool to say no. Nathan canвЂTMt be tied to one place for long. But the more time they spend together—in and out of bed—the more Kelsey wonders if their reunion could become something more permanent. That is, if Nathan is still interested when he finds out sheвЂTMs been less than honest with him about her life since graduation…
